We are excited for the 2020 Bellevue College Vocal Jazz Festival. The Festival is designed to provide both a competitive and/or “comment only” type performance event for Vocal Jazz Choirs. This is a great opportunity to get an excellent mid-year experience in hearing other fine jazz choirs, vocalists, adjudications and clinics. We are also pleased to again include a vocal soloist component at this year’s festival. The ensemble part will include a warm up, 25-minute performance, and 25-minute clinic. The Solo portion will include a warm up, 15-minute rehearsal/performance with Professional Rhythm Section (Provided by Bellevue College).

Our annual festival is a collegial experience for each vocal jazz choir to perform and celebrate vocal jazz with each other, and then receive a clinic/adjudication on their performance from accomplished educators and clinicians.

The Bellevue College Vocal Jazz Festival 2020 will feature Middle School and High School Vocal Jazz Group Performances as well as an end of the day Gala concert with the acclaimed “Bellevue College Jazz Singers” and Special Guest Artist – outstanding singer – Jeff Baker.

All performances are FREE to the public beginning at 8:00AM and concluding at with the Final Gala.

This year we plan to have a slight variation on the final concert. We will end the day with a 5PM Concert and Award Ceremony. We have found that many groups would like to get on the road after the dinner hour – so we hope this will accommodate ensemble and school needs.
